News Wrap: Judge hears Harvard’s challenge to Trump administration cuts
Summary
A judge showed interest in Harvard's case claiming the previous administration unlawfully reduced its funding. A second person was arrested in relation to the shooting of an off-duty Customs and Border Protection officer in New York. The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) is looking into an incident where a military plane came too close to a passenger jet over North Dakota.Key Facts
- A judge is reviewing Harvard's claim that $2.6 billion in funding was wrongfully reduced.
- The funding cut happened during the Trump administration.
- A second suspect was arrested for the shooting of a Customs and Border Protection officer who was off-duty in New York.
- The FAA is investigating an incident involving a near mid-air collision.
- The close-call happened over North Dakota and involved a military aircraft and a commercial passenger plane.
